The Hospopreneurs Podcast - 139: Project Development and The People with Andrew Taylor and Paul Schulte

139: Project Development and The People with Andrew Taylor and Paul Schulte

01/26/22 • 36 min

The Hospopreneurs Podcast

Andrew Taylor and Paul Schulte, Co-founders of 'thepeople_' join the program today.

With over 18 years in hotel development, design, investment and operations, Andrew is responsible for leading the company and overseeing capital raises. He’s a trained lawyer, the Founder & Managing Director of Cre8tive Property - a boutique hotel advisory and development business - and the previous head of development for Starwood and Mirvac - both of which were acquired by Marriott and Accor, respectively.

Paul, who carries over two decades of experience as the owner and operator of dozens of hospitality venues, was previously a director of hospitality group, Keystone and has created market-leading human-centric concepts across Australia and the US.

Together, by reanimating and revitalising legacy properties, they’re activating spaces in new ways, while respecting regional heritage and working with the fundamental belief that dining should be fun.

140: Australia's Fastest Growing QSR, Fishbowl with Nic Pestalozzi

Today, Nic Pestalozzi, Co-Founder of Sydney salad group, Fishbowl shares the story of his growing brand and two more, with Side Room and Fish Shop.

Five years since starting the business, Nic and Nathan have self-funded over 30 venues for Fishbowl alone and been awarded as Australia’s fastest growing QSR.

With over 300 staff, Nic has no plans of slowing down with a national expansion already underway.
